PHILADELPHIA,Dec. 20/PRNewswire/ --Federal Reserve Bank of Philadelphia today issued the following:
Overall conditions in the manufacturing sector deteriorated slightly in December, according to firms responding to this months Business Outlook Survey. While the general activity index fell notably this month, firms continued to report growth in new orders and shipments. A significant share of the firms is still reporting a rise in prices for inputs and for their own manufactured goods.
